To Authorize Certain Additions to the Sitka National Monument in the State of Alaska.
Markup session on S. 1497, to expand the boundaries of Sitka National Monument to include historic areas and structures. Amended S. 1497 was favorably reported and two related bills were sent to the Speaker's desk.
